Output acafd37940b5f1e8fa3f834aba6c520a4f64d88eeb38ded7bdfc4bbd88aa38c2:35

value
103174062
script pubkey
OP_0 OP_PUSHBYTES_32 4576a6d3752d4f9bf26e6c7e9e9060f15a0a62f05de7886cc860e05d75259773
address
bc1qg4m2d5m4948ehunwd3lfayrq79dq5chsthncsmxgvrs96af9jaes9rjxt6
transaction
acafd37940b5f1e8fa3f834aba6c520a4f64d88eeb38ded7bdfc4bbd88aa38c2
confirmations
155131
spent
true